While the United Nations Security Council acknowledged
in its resolution 1991 of 28 June 2011 that the elections
in the DR Congo are a «key condition for the consolidation of democracy, national reconciliation and restoration of a
stable, peaceful and secure
environment in which stabilization and socio - economic development can progress» it places the main responsibility for the elections with the Congolese government instead of ensuring the government has the necessary means available to
conduct them.
